Description

Description Summary: The purpose of the At-Risk Coordinator is to ensure the success of each student, build on each student’s personal assets, and promote effective research driven programs. The position is based on organizational teamwork between the classroom teachers, paraprofessionals, specialists, and administration in order to provide a cohesive context for student intervention and support. Company Information: National Heritage Academies (NHA) partners with communities to build and operate public charter schools. Founded in 1995, today NHA serves over 100 schools in nine states, with more than 65,000 students in kindergarten through 12th grade. Our schools are designed to eliminate the achievement gap and provide school choice to families so their children are prepared for success in college, career, and life. A majority of our schools consistently outperform their local district on the state test. According to the Center for Research on Education Outcomes at Stanford University, NHA is a leading performer among charter schools and management organizations, outperforming both conventional district schools and other charter school operators. In addition, according to our employee survey, over 90% of respondents agree that the work they do is meaningful to them. Join our team. Duties and Responsibilities: Develop, organize, and oversee supplemental programs and services provided to eligible students. Ensure that supplemental programs and services are determined by data driven needs assessments. Coordinate the necessary documentation of programs and services provided to eligible students in accordance with State and Federal regulations. Other duties may be assigned as allowed by grant funding. Qualifications: The At-Risk Coordinator should have achieved a Bachelor’s Degree as well as prior education-related experience (teacher, academic specialist, etc.). Certification is not required. The At-Risk Coordinator will be of good personal character and will have excellent organizational, leadership, and data analysis skills. Must be able to communicate with fellow employees in a clear, concise, and timely manner in both written and verbal mediums. Must be able to analyze data and formulate conclusions based on analysis. Must be able to communicate conclusions to fellow employees and various levels of management. Must be able to make decisions and implement programs and services based on data analysis.
